1. 程式人生 > >Linux清除使用者登入記錄和命令歷史方法

Linux清除使用者登入記錄和命令歷史方法

清除登陸系統成功的記錄

[[email protected] root]# echo > /var/log/wtmp //此檔案預設開啟時亂碼,可查到ip等資訊

[[email protected] root]# last //此時即查不到使用者登入資訊

清除登陸系統失敗的記錄

[[email protected] root]# echo > /var/log/btmp //此檔案預設開啟時亂碼,可查到登陸失敗資訊

[[email protected] root]# lastb //查不到登陸失敗資訊

清除歷史執行命令

[[email protected]

root]# history -c //清空歷史執行命令

[[email protected] root]# echo > ./.bash_history //或清空使用者目錄下的這個檔案即可

匯入空歷史記錄

[[email protected] root]# vi /root/history //新建記錄檔案

[[email protected] root]# history -c //清除記錄 

[[email protected] root]# history -r /root/history.txt //匯入記錄 

[[email protected]

root]# history //查詢匯入結果

example 

[[email protected] root]# vi /root/history

[[email protected] root]# history -c 

[[email protected] root]# history -r /root/history.txt 

[[email protected] root]# history 

[[email protected] root]# echo > /var/log/wtmp  

[[email protected] root]# last

[[email protected] root]# echo > /var/log/btmp

[[email protected] root]# lastb 

[[email protected] root]# history -c 

[[email protected]ocalhost root]# echo > ./.bash_history

[[email protected] root]# history